Ok i have a 2180, vz-15 cam, weber 44, carbs ported heads, bugpack 4 into 1 header 1 5/8. Where i am confused is with the ignition.I have a msd 6AL digital, 8485 msd billet distributor and a blaster 2 coil. What i need to know. What plugs are the best to run with this set up. What is the best gap or a good place to start. The distributor has a timing curve that is changeable what would be the best one to go with. This is all on a off road buggy with a 6 rib i do a lot of hill climes and cursing the trails. Thanks for any help. scat crank 78.5mm cb rods 5.5 VZ-15 cam 1.1 rockers scat lifters pistons 94mm heads 39mm / 32mm ported 48cc combustion chambers deck height .050 compression 10.2 weber 044 carbs match ported main jet cant remember idle jet cant remember venturi size 36 msd 6al digital msd blaster 2 msd billet distributor cb dry sump system ![]()

Looks good. I have a Pertronics distributor, 76 possible curves. 3 sets of springs and 3 sets of limiting straps. I've been running medium springs and no straps. But could not adjust idle mix screws on Dells. The springs just were n't bringing down the advance. I just switched to 2 heavy springs ( today ) now it will kick down to a RPM that stalls it. Now I have to play around and reset everything. So when I bring that back, I think the idle mix screws will have an effect. I added this because different equipment but same symptoms maybe. My specs. 2276, scat c-25 cam, .053 deck hieght, 54cc chambers, appox. 9.5:1 compression, CB heads 40X35.5 single spring heads, 1.25:1 rockers, 5.6" rods, (big ass barrel spacers) and dual Dellorto 40's that I'm still playing with. I raced it this past week end even though it was n't set up right, kicked ass. So get it running and set ignition timing to 30* at 3,000 rpm and see if the advance drops off at idle.(which is where I'm back to), set or reset springs so it does. Then work on carb adjustments. Back and forth back and forth. Ehhh. BTW, my exaust is only 1.5" but have ceramic coat 1 5/8 CB header to install. Just waiting until I think my tuning is better as advised by the maintianance sheet that it came with. |
